EAO-116 1993
A candidate may not convert assets purchased with political contributions to personal use. An item is not converted to personal use if the candidate reimburses his political funds on the basis of the reasonable value of any personal use. The use of a personal asset for political purposes is not required to be reported under title 15. A candidate may reimburse his personal funds from political contributions for use of personal assets for political purposes. A corporation would be making a political contribution if it permitted the use of corporate assets for campaign or officeholder purposes.
